[Machine Translation] Game Center CX," a game variety show, has been running for an unprecedented 10 years despite its humble beginnings on Fuji Television's CS broadcasts. Chief Arino (Shinya Arino, YOIKO) tries his hand at nostalgic home video games, and just keeps trying to get to the ending screen, but the Chief's refusal to give up no matter how many times he fails has resonated with game fans, and the DVD series has sold an amazing 500,000 sets! The big surprise to commemorate the 10th anniversary of the program and the 30th anniversary of the Famicom (NES) is that it will be made into a movie! Two NES-loving characters (Chief Arino and Diceke) challenge a battle of destiny! --In the year 1986, Diceke, a boy who loves the Famicom, is trying to get back the game software "Mighty Bonjak", which was "borrowed" by delinquents, in order to fulfill a promise he made to Kumiko, whom he has always dreamed of. Meanwhile, Chief Arino, who is challenging "Mighty Bon Jacques," a game known for its extreme difficulty, is performing a series of miraculous plays, but the time is ticking away... A boy, Diesuke, and Chief Arino were brought together by the NES. What will happen to their "love" and "challenge"?
